Transaction b5ffe83fc0dd7a3a31a15eceb7645dea89432c5a0794d4ef4a2235385db77fa7
1 Input
1 Output
-
b5ffe83fc0dd7a3a31a15eceb7645dea89432c5a0794d4ef4a2235385db77fa7:0
- value
- 12682655
- script pubkey
- OP_0 OP_PUSHBYTES_20 677534522d46f868848417f9d71bb7a52df69027
- address
- bc1qva6ng53dgmux3pyyzluawxah55kldyp827ppfl